## Environment Variables: Stocktake Reconciler

The nightly reconciliation job for Cobblefox Retail compares warehouse counts against the ledger and files discrepancy tickets automatically. RECON_WINDOW controls the lookback period (default 48h); RECON_DRY_RUN should stay false in production. All variables are loaded from the job's env file at dispatch time, so changes require a re-queue rather than a restart. The credential the job uses to write tickets into the ops tracker is defined on the line that follows.

env line for hawep-fajef: RELAY_SECRET20=b8916dc10b8926458aa2

Handover note — Skylark V2 drone returned for servicing

Passing this to you before my shift ends: the Skylark V2 unit came back from the Fenholt survey team with a cracked gimbal mount and a flagged battery. I have logged both defects, photographed the damage, and sealed the drone in its transit case with the service form attached. Renner Aeroworks collects via courier tomorrow morning. Please file the intake record and then follow the confidential hand-over instruction below.

dispatch memo: the sorius tamius courier leaves the praeth ledger at gate 4873 under passcode 928014

# Service Accounts — ChipGate Reader

The ChipGate timing-chip reader uploads split times through a dedicated service account rather than a runner-facing login. This account is restricted to the ingest endpoint of the internal RaceSync service and carries no read permissions. Rotate its key after every event season and record the rotation date here. The current RaceSync key is below.

API key for bagaf-kagep: vxb2-pb

# Flaglight Rollouts — Approvals

Quick version for on-call: any rollout touching more than 5% of traffic needs an approval in Flaglight before the ramp continues. Kill switches don't need approval — just flip them and note it in the incident channel. Scheduled ramps pause automatically if error budget burns hot. If you're stuck at 2 a.m. with a pending approval, there's one person authorized to override, and that's the approver below.

account owner for tagep-bafof: Norael Gilax Juleth